Calming White Noise for Sweet Dreams
Drift off to sleep with the soothing sounds of white noise. These are a popular choice for people who have trouble getting asleep because it can help to block out distracting noises and create a serene atmosphere.
There are many different types of white noise machines available, but some of the most common include fan noise, rain sounds, and ocean waves. You can also find white noise apps for your phone or computer.
When you're choosing a white noise machine or app, think about the loudness level. You want to choose something that is loud enough to drown out distracting noises, but not so loud that it will keep you from falling asleep.
Also, some people find that they sleep better when they use a white noise machine in partnership a fan or air purifier. This can help to create a cool and comfortable sleeping environment.
